[svn:parrot] r30243 - trunk/t/steps

2008-08-14 Thread jkeenan
Author: jkeenan Date: Thu Aug 14 20:19:16 2008 New Revision: 30243 Modified: trunk/t/steps/auto_snprintf-01.t Log: 4 config step tests were failing to clean up after themselves, leaving results of C probes in top-level directory. 1 remaining cases fixed. Modified: trunk/t/steps/auto_snprint

[svn:parrot] r30242 - in trunk: config/auto t/steps

2008-08-14 Thread jkeenan
Author: jkeenan Date: Thu Aug 14 20:11:55 2008 New Revision: 30242 Modified: trunk/config/auto/aio.pm trunk/t/steps/auto_aio-01.t trunk/t/steps/auto_attributes-01.t trunk/t/steps/auto_signal-01.t trunk/t/steps/auto_warnings-01.t Log: 4 config step tests were failing to clean up aft

[svn:parrot] r30241 - in branches/opsrenum: lib/Parrot tools/dev

2008-08-14 Thread jkeenan
Author: jkeenan Date: Thu Aug 14 19:22:56 2008 New Revision: 30241 Modified: branches/opsrenum/lib/Parrot/OpsRenumber.pm branches/opsrenum/tools/dev/opsrenumber.pl Log: Improve inline comments and POD. Modified: branches/opsrenum/lib/Parrot/OpsRenumber.pm ==

[svn:parrot] r30240 - in branches/opsrenum: lib/Parrot t/tools/ops2pm

2008-08-14 Thread jkeenan
Author: jkeenan Date: Thu Aug 14 17:50:58 2008 New Revision: 30240 Modified: branches/opsrenum/lib/Parrot/OpsRenumber.pm branches/opsrenum/t/tools/ops2pm/05-renum_op_map_file.t Log: Add functionality to add -- but not delete -- opcodes in the post-1.0 Parrot. Add additional tests. Modifi

[svn:parrot] r30239 - in branches/gsoc_pdd09/src: gc pmc

2008-08-14 Thread Whiteknight
Author: Whiteknight Date: Thu Aug 14 16:52:47 2008 New Revision: 30239 Modified: branches/gsoc_pdd09/src/gc/gc_it.c branches/gsoc_pdd09/src/pmc/class.pmc branches/gsoc_pdd09/src/pmc/object.pmc Log: [gsoc_pdd09] add a series of obnoxious diagnostic messages. Modified: branches/gsoc_pdd09

[svn:parrot] r30238 - in branches/gsoc_pdd09: include/parrot src/gc

2008-08-14 Thread Whiteknight
Author: Whiteknight Date: Thu Aug 14 16:27:30 2008 New Revision: 30238 Modified: branches/gsoc_pdd09/include/parrot/dod.h branches/gsoc_pdd09/src/gc/gc_it.c Log: [gsoc_pdd09] add a new diagnostic function to test for prematurely dead pmcs Modified: branches/gsoc_pdd09/include/parrot/dod.h

[svn:parrot] r30237 - in trunk: languages/perl6/src/pmc tools/dev

2008-08-14 Thread julianalbo
Author: julianalbo Date: Thu Aug 14 15:37:18 2008 New Revision: 30237 Modified: trunk/languages/perl6/src/pmc/perl6multisub.pmc trunk/tools/dev/pbc_to_exe_gen.pl Log: fix some codingstd Modified: trunk/languages/perl6/src/pmc/perl6multisub.pmc ==

[svn:parrot] r30236 - in branches/gsoc_pdd09: compilers/pirc/new config/gen/makefiles languages/cardinal/src/parser languages/cardinal/t languages/perl6/docs languages/perl6/src/classes languages/perl

2008-08-14 Thread Whiteknight
Author: Whiteknight Date: Thu Aug 14 14:00:59 2008 New Revision: 30236 Added: branches/gsoc_pdd09/languages/perl6/t/pmc/perl6multisub-dispatch-arity.t - copied unchanged from r30235, /trunk/languages/perl6/t/pmc/perl6multisub-dispatch-arity.t Modified: branches/gsoc_pdd09/compilers/pi

[svn:parrot] r30235 - branches/pdd27mmd

2008-08-14 Thread allison
Author: allison Date: Thu Aug 14 13:44:14 2008 New Revision: 30235 Added: branches/pdd27mmd/ - copied from r30234, /trunk/ Log: Creating branch for Multiple Dispatch PDD implementation.

[svn:parrot] r30234 - in trunk: config/gen/makefiles tools/dev

2008-08-14 Thread rblasch
Author: rblasch Date: Thu Aug 14 13:40:45 2008 New Revision: 30234 Modified: trunk/config/gen/makefiles/root.in trunk/tools/dev/pbc_to_exe_gen.pl Log: [win32] Embed Microsoft Application Manifest if available. In recent versions, Microsoft added a descriptor to spell out dependencies. Thes

[svn:parrot] r30233 - trunk/lib/Parrot/Configure

2008-08-14 Thread rblasch
Author: rblasch Date: Thu Aug 14 13:23:34 2008 New Revision: 30233 Modified: trunk/lib/Parrot/Configure/Compiler.pm Log: [config] Clean MSVC specific files in cc_clean. Modified: trunk/lib/Parrot/Configure/Compiler.pm ==

[svn:parrot] r30232 - in branches/remove_new_from_string: . docs/pdds src src/ops

2008-08-14 Thread coke
Author: coke Date: Thu Aug 14 10:57:20 2008 New Revision: 30232 Modified: branches/remove_new_from_string/DEPRECATED.pod branches/remove_new_from_string/docs/pdds/pdd17_pmc.pod branches/remove_new_from_string/docs/pdds/pdd28_strings.pod branches/remove_new_from_string/src/ops/experimen

[svn:parrot] r30231 - trunk/compilers/pirc/new

2008-08-14 Thread kjs
Author: kjs Date: Thu Aug 14 10:45:44 2008 New Revision: 30231 Modified: trunk/compilers/pirc/new/pircompunit.c Log: [pirc/new] add pod comments. Modified: trunk/compilers/pirc/new/pircompunit.c == --- trunk/compilers

[svn:parrot] r30230 - branches/remove_new_from_string

2008-08-14 Thread coke
Author: coke Date: Thu Aug 14 10:19:45 2008 New Revision: 30230 Added: branches/remove_new_from_string/ - copied from r30229, /trunk/ Log: Create a branch for RT #47011, removing the VTABLE entry 'new_from_string'

[svn:parrot] r30229 - in trunk/languages/perl6: src/classes src/pmc t/pmc

2008-08-14 Thread jonathan
Author: jonathan Date: Thu Aug 14 07:08:33 2008 New Revision: 30229 Modified: trunk/languages/perl6/src/classes/Signature.pir trunk/languages/perl6/src/pmc/perl6multisub.pmc trunk/languages/perl6/t/pmc/perl6multisub-dispatch-arity.t Log: [rakudo] Collect type information from signatures

[svn:parrot] r30228 - in trunk/languages/cardinal: src/parser t

2008-08-14 Thread tene
Author: tene Date: Thu Aug 14 06:50:44 2008 New Revision: 30228 Modified: trunk/languages/cardinal/src/parser/actions.pm trunk/languages/cardinal/src/parser/grammar.pg trunk/languages/cardinal/t/02-functions.t trunk/languages/cardinal/t/99-other.t Log: [cardinal] * Properly handle fun

[svn:parrot] r30227 - trunk/languages/cardinal/src/parser

2008-08-14 Thread tene
Author: tene Date: Thu Aug 14 06:50:33 2008 New Revision: 30227 Modified: trunk/languages/cardinal/src/parser/actions.pm trunk/languages/cardinal/src/parser/grammar.pg Log: [cardinal] * Allow assignment of do blocks to variables * Factor out signaure handling of both function definitions an

[svn:parrot] r30226 - trunk/src

2008-08-14 Thread julianalbo
Author: julianalbo Date: Thu Aug 14 06:43:20 2008 New Revision: 30226 Modified: trunk/src/debug.c Log: refactor duplicated code in debug.c Modified: trunk/src/debug.c == --- trunk/src/debug.c (original) +++ trunk/sr

[svn:parrot] r30225 - trunk/include/parrot

2008-08-14 Thread julianalbo
Author: julianalbo Date: Thu Aug 14 06:10:44 2008 New Revision: 30225 Modified: trunk/include/parrot/exceptions.h trunk/include/parrot/sub.h Log: update headerizing of sub.h and exceptions.h Modified: trunk/include/parrot/exceptions.h ===

[svn:parrot] r30224 - in branches/opsrenum: lib/Parrot t/tools/ops2pm

2008-08-14 Thread jkeenan
Author: jkeenan Date: Thu Aug 14 05:07:26 2008 New Revision: 30224 Modified: branches/opsrenum/lib/Parrot/OpsRenumber.pm branches/opsrenum/t/tools/ops2pm/05-renum_op_map_file.t Log: Begin to handle case of ops renumbering for Parrot 1.0 and later. Modified: branches/opsrenum/lib/Parrot/Ops

[svn:parrot] r30223 - in branches/opsrenum: lib/Parrot t/tools/ops2pm tools/dev

2008-08-14 Thread jkeenan
Author: jkeenan Date: Thu Aug 14 04:51:10 2008 New Revision: 30223 Modified: branches/opsrenum/lib/Parrot/OpsRenumber.pm branches/opsrenum/t/tools/ops2pm/05-renum_op_map_file.t branches/opsrenum/tools/dev/opsrenumber.pl Log: Parrot::OpsRenumber::renum_op_map_file() now takes Parrot major

[svn:parrot] r30222 - in trunk/languages/perl6: src/pmc t/pmc

2008-08-14 Thread jonathan
Author: jonathan Date: Thu Aug 14 04:30:13 2008 New Revision: 30222 Modified: trunk/languages/perl6/src/pmc/perl6multisub.pmc trunk/languages/perl6/t/pmc/perl6multisub-dispatch-arity.t Log: [rakudo] Make dispatch with slurpies work. Add tests for arity based multi dispatch with optional an

[svn:parrot] r30221 - in trunk/languages/perl6: src/pmc t/pmc

2008-08-14 Thread jonathan
Author: jonathan Date: Thu Aug 14 02:51:37 2008 New Revision: 30221 Added: trunk/languages/perl6/t/pmc/perl6multisub-dispatch-arity.t (contents, props changed) Modified: trunk/languages/perl6/src/pmc/perl6multisub.pmc Log: [rakudo] Get Perl 6 MultiSub implementation far along enough to d

[svn:parrot] r30220 - trunk/languages/perl6/src/parser

2008-08-14 Thread jonathan
Author: jonathan Date: Thu Aug 14 02:43:10 2008 New Revision: 30220 Modified: trunk/languages/perl6/src/parser/grammar.pg Log: [rakudo] Make time parse as a named 0ary. Modified: trunk/languages/perl6/src/parser/grammar.pg ==

[svn:parrot] r30219 - trunk/languages/perl6/tools

2008-08-14 Thread pmichaud
Author: pmichaud Date: Thu Aug 14 00:36:18 2008 New Revision: 30219 Modified: trunk/languages/perl6/tools/test_summary.pl Log: [rakudo]: Update test_summary.pl to strip leading t/spec from output (so that output fits in 80-char windows again) Modified: trunk/languages/perl6/tools/test_summ

[svn:parrot] r30218 - trunk/languages/perl6/docs

2008-08-14 Thread pmichaud
Author: pmichaud Date: Thu Aug 14 00:34:35 2008 New Revision: 30218 Modified: trunk/languages/perl6/docs/spectest-progress.csv Log: [rakudo]: spectest-progress.csv update: 121 files, 2196 passing tests Modified: trunk/languages/perl6/docs/spectest-progress.csv ===